
Search by job, company or skills

We are looking for a Senior Deployment Lead with strong Google Cloud Platform
(GCP) expertise to lead and govern end to end deployment activities for cloud native and
hybrid workloads. The role will own release execution, environment readiness, cutover
planning, and deployment automation while ensuring security, reliability, and compliance
across GCP environments.
This position requires close collaboration with DevOps, SRE, application, security,
and infrastructure teams to deliver seamless, zero to low downtime releases.
Location - city / Hybrid / Remote (as applicable)
Experience - 8–14 years total experience, with 4–6+ years in GCP based deployments
Employment Type: Fulltime
Working Hours : 9 am – 6 pm (Japan Standard Time (JST)
Key Responsibilities
Deployment & Release Leadership
Lead end to end deployment execution for applications and platforms hosted on GCP
Own release calendars, deployment schedules, and go live readiness
Ensure deployments across Dev, Test, UAT, Staging, and Production are executed safely and consistently
GCP Environment & Cutover Management
Plan and execute cutover, rollback, and post deployment validation strategies
Ensure GCP environment readiness including:
o Project setup
o IAM permissions
o Networking and firewall rules
o Service quotas and dependencies
Support production go lives and hyper care stabilization
DevOps & Automation
Drive CI/CD pipeline integration using:
o Cloud Build, GitHub Actions, Jenkins, GitLab CI/CD
Promote Infrastructure as Code (IaC) and repeatable deployments
Reduce manual deployment efforts through automation and standardization
Cloud & Platform Deployments
Oversee deployments involving:
o GKE (Google Kubernetes Engine)
o Compute Engine
o Cloud Run / App Engine
o Managed databases and middleware
Coordinate container, microservices, and API based deployments
Risk, Change & Incident Management
Identify deployment risks and define mitigation and rollback strategies
Act as primary escalation point for deployment and release failures
Ensure adherence to change management, audit, and compliance processes
Stakeholder & Team Leadership
Lead and mentor deployment engineers and release teams
Coordinate across application, DevOps, SRE, security, networking, and business
teams
Provide clear communication on deployment status, risks, and outcomes to
senior stakeholders
Documentation & Continuous Improvement
Develop and maintain:
o Deployment runbooks
o SOPs
o Go live and rollback checklists
Conduct post release reviews and drive continuous process improvements
Required Technical Skills
Google Cloud Platform (GCP)
Strong hands on experience with:
o GCP project and environment management
o IAM, VPC, firewall rules, load balancing, VPC SC ,OIDC/SAML with IdP
o CMEK/KMS , Secret management
Experience deploying workloads on:
o GKE
o Compute Engine
o Cloud Run / App Engine
o Cloud Functions
CI/CD & Automation
Expertise with one or more CI/CD tools:
o Cloud Build, Jenkins, GitHub Actions, GitLab
Experience with artifact repositories and version control (Git)
Infrastructure as Code
Hands on experience with:
o Terraform (preferred)
o Deployment Manager
Strong understanding of immutable and repeatable deployment patterns
OS, Scripting & Containers
Linux and/or Windows deployment experience
Scripting skills in Shell, Python, or PowerShell
Strong understanding of:
o Docker
o Kubernetes deployment strategies (blue/green, canary, rolling)
Preferred Qualifications
Bachelor's degree in Computer Science, Engineering, or related field
GCP certifications (Professional Cloud DevOps Engineer, Architect – preferred)
Experience in enterprise cloud migrations or platform modernization
programs
Exposure to regulated or largescale production environments
Soft Skills
Strong leadership and coordination skills
Excellent communication and stakeholder management
Calm and decisive under production pressure
Detail oriented with a strong ownership mindset
Job ID: 146866815